概括
网状色素异性染色症,如遗传性普遍性异性染色症 (DUH),呈现有斑点的皮肤色素. 遗传因素和遗传模式各不相同,目前没有一贯有效的治疗方法可用.

背景情况:
- 网状色素异性染色体包括诸如遗传性普遍性异性染色体 (DUH),遗传性对称性异性染色体 (DSH) 和单边皮肤色素皮肤病等疾病.
- 首先在1933年描述的DUH,每10万个人中影响0.3人,主要是女性,病变出现在儿童时期,并在青春期稳定.

主要成果:
- DUH呈现为干部和四肢上的不规则的超和低颜色斑块,有时涉及脸部,头发,指甲和粘膜.
- 遗传亚型DUH 1和DUH 3表现出自体主导遗传,而DUH 2则遵循自体衰退模式.
- 报告的关联包括肝细胞癌,角质细胞瘤和皮质囊. 像NBUVB和激光等治疗方法的疗效有限.
结论:
- 遗传性普世性染色体缺陷是一种遗传性疾病,具有多样化的临床表现和关联.
- 目前的诊断方法已经建立,但有效的治疗策略仍然难以捉摸,需要进一步的研究.

In most mammalian species, females have two X sex chromosomes and males have an X and Y. As a result, mutations on the X chromosome in females may be masked by the presence of a normal allele on the second X. In contrast, a mutation on the X chromosome in males more often causes observable biological defects, as there is no normal X to compensate. Trait variations arising from mutations on the X chromosome are called “X-linked”.
